Matthew Cuthbert expects to pick up an orphan boy to help on the farm. But at the train station, he discovers that there has been a mistake and instead he is charmed by a talkative, imaginative, spunky girl; Anne Shirley. The quiet town of Avonlea will never be the same as they join Anne on her many misadventures!

This musical originated at the Charlottetown Festival on Prince Edward Island, where it holds the record for the world’s longest running annual production with 52 successive seasons. It’s success is due in part to ballads like “I Can’t Find the Words”, charming love songs like “Wondrin’”, energetic dances and a story that will delight the whole family!
